There are two reasons Sage 1.4 is taking a little longer than
planned. The first is that we've been making some fundamental
changes to the way that Sage parses and renders feeds so that we can
deliver a better user experience down the road. These are important
changes, and we want to take the time to do it right. Also affecting
our release schedule have been demanding jobs and the logistics of
relocation. Both Erik and I have recently moved to the Bay Area and
have found ourselves with much less free time than we were previously
used to.
The good news is that Sage 1.4 is nearly ready and will provide
important improvements that have long been requested by the
community. Stay tuned :)
